Samson's Lovely Mortal (Scanguards Vampires #1) Review

 

"Vampire bachelor Samson can't get it up anymore. Not even his shrink can help him. That changes when the lovely mortal auditor Delilah tumbles into his arms after a seemingly random attack. Suddenly there's nothing wrong with his hydraulics - that is, as long as Delilah is the woman in his arms.

His scruples about taking Delilah to bed vanish when his shrink suggests it's the only way to cure his problem. Thinking all he needs is one night with her, Samson indulges in a night of pleasure and passion.

However, another attack on Delilah and a dead body later, and Samson has his hands full: not only with trying to hide the fact he's a vampire, but also with finding out what secrets Delilah harbors for somebody to want her harm."- Goodreads

 

 

 

The summary of the book does a great job at letting you know what the book is about. The book opens with just that. Samson is a millionaire bachelor and no matter who he tries to sleep with he can't get it up...an erection that is.  That is until Delilah is attacked leaving work and she runs up to his door for help. When she falls into him as he opens the door his problem is fixed. When Samson's friend Amaury recommends a shrink, he goes to see him, and at his surprise the doctor tells him to sleep with the human girl Delilah one time to fix his issue for good.  Only they end up really connecting and start to fall for each other. Samson finds himself having odd feelings of jealousy, protectiveness, and love. However, Delilah doesn't know that Samson is a vampire or that he owns the company that she is currently working for.  Delilah is a free-lance auditor who is hired to figure out some financial issues.  Like every romance story there is that point where secrets are revealed and people's feelings are hurt. Only it is mostly Delilah who is hurt, but at times you can see that it was a misunderstanding.

The first mistake Samson makes is running a background check on Delilah and than Delilah in return walking in the room when Samson is getting the low down about Delilah. Delilah is hurt that Samson couldn't just ask her about her background and than is hurt even worse when she finds out he did it because he thought she was after his money. The two eventually patch things up and than when Samson accidentally turns in front of Delilah she wants nothing to do with him again. This time she doesn't want to give him another chance because it is nothing lie in her eyes. Let's be real though, if you were a vampire, you wouldn't just come out and say you are a vampire after knowing someone for only a day; no matter how in love you might be. There is a nice twist at the end of the novel when it comes to who is the one who has been behind the fraud and trying to kill Delilah.

The blood-bonding concept was extremely interesting to me. I have never seen in any vampire novel or show before where a human can live forever and not age. By blood bonding with a vampire they will only age and die when their mate dies. They are still a normal human, they just have to drink from their vampire mate every now and then.  

 

Characters

 

Delilah: Delilah is our leading lady in this novel. I found myself relating to her in a few instances with some of her feelings which doesn't happen much when reading novels. When she found out that Samson did a background check on her; I could understand why she was upset. Instead of asking her directly about why she was out here and interested in him he did a background check on her instead. When someone doesn't trust you from the get go, how do you go on trusting them from that point.  I didn't find her annoying at all. When she found out he was a vampire and didn't want to stay with him anymore it makes sense. Although I would love to have a guy in my life that is like many men in novels I've read...It is that realistic. If what happened to her happened to me in real life I would want to leave him also. I enjoyed reading from her point of view.

 

Samson: Samson is our leading man in this story. He was my favorite point of view to read from in this novel. When reading romance novels I actually prefer a mans perspective because I love reading all the guys thoughts instead of the females.  Samson is our hot shot millionaire who is a vampire and has some issues. At first I thought he was going to be a jerk but he ended up being a gentlemen. Although he made some mistakes in Delilah's eyes they were understandable. I love how protective and in love Samson was with Delilah without him even realizing it.  

  

World

This story's setting takes place in San Francisco, California.  Which, for me was quite exciting as I just returned home from there after vacationing. It was an amazing city and it made it that much more exciting when diving into this book.  Most of the novel takes place in Samson's home. The two main characters spend a lot of their time there. From getting to know each other, having sex, researching, and him keeping her there to keep her safe.  

 

Would I recommend this?

If you love paranormal romance and erotica than I believe you will enjoy this book. It has a few moments where it can be a tad slow but besides that it is a quick fun stand alone read. The erotica was pretty tame as well compared to other erotica novels I have read before. Although you get your awesome sex scenes the language or wording isn't as graphic or descriptive. For example, The Black Dagger Brotherhood is an erotica series that is much more descriptive and graphic in the sex scenes. This story had the perfect amount.

Reading progress update: I've read 7%....DNF
Samson's Lovely Mortal - Tina Folsom

Apparently, I have a new trigger. Slut shaming. Our heroine had this thought about a stripper hired for the hero's birthday party.

 

She glanced at the woman in the nurse's uniform. Disgusting! Her boobs looked fake, and so did just about everything else about her. She looked cheap, and Delilah was sure the woman wasn't just a stripper, but probably also a hooker. She could just about imagine what the tramp was hired to do.

 

She knows nothing about this woman or her circumstances. Since Delilah thinks the woman is a hooker, she is summarily dismissed as a tramp and I found that disgusting. I can't root for a heroine that thinks this way about other women.
